EU Fundamental Rights Agency presents report on child trafficking in the EU: EU must do more to fight child trafficking
On 7 July 2009, the EU Fundamental Rights Agency (FRA) released a new report on 'The role of the European Union in the fight against child trafficking'.
Many children fall victim to trafficking every year. There are extremely low numbers of convictions in child trafficking cases. Overall, the report finds that the EU must do more to address the issue. The FRA calls for better legislation to combat child trafficking. The protection and care for victims, in particular, must be improved. more »
 
International conference: Justice in the Digital Era
CSD Law Program Senior Analyst Mr. Dimitar Markov was among the speakers at the international conference Justice in the Digital Era held in Sofia on 2-3 April 2009. The event, organized by Law and Internet Foundation in cooperation with Technologies and Internet Association (Romania), Center for Information Technologies and Law of the University of Bristol (UK), and DFLabs (Italy), was aimed at strengthening the capacity of Bulgarian and Romanian magistrates to investigate, prosecute and produce judgments in cases involving cyber crime. more »

Scientific Indicators of Confidence in Justice: Tools for Policy Assessment (JUSTIS) – International Conference
On 24-25 March 2009 the Center for the Study for Democracy hosted an international conference within the framework of the project Scientific Indicators of Confidence in Justice: Tools for Policy Assessment (JUSTIS) (http://www.eurojustis.eu/). The project is co-financed by the European Community’s FP7 2007-2013 and under it the Center partners with 8 other academic and research institutions from the UK, France, Lithuania, Hungary, Finland and Italy. The conference gathered representatives of the partner institutions, as well as members of the JUSTIS External Expert Group and other prominent criminologists. more »
 
Presentation of analysis of the legal framework of local public mediators and recommendations for its improvement
Following up on its long-lasting efforts to establish and strengthen the ombudsman institution on national and local level in Bulgaria, the CSD Law Program prepared a study on the legal framework governing the activities of the local public mediators and recommendations for its improvement. The report was presented by the Law Program Assistant Ms. Galina Sapundjieva on 20 February 2009 at a workshop attended by the national ombudsman and local public mediators from throughout the country. more »
